Dash vSpeeds TOOL for MJC8 Q400
Version 1.0.0
Tired of finding your reference speeds with the long speed charts of Majestic? This app allows you to find them directly, you just have to fill in the external parameters (weight, runway condition, ...) You will save a lot of time!
Installation :
-Extract the folder "Project vDash by Azurow" (wherever you want)
-Run the "vDashSpeeds_Alpha.exe" application. Remark : You can create a Desktop shortcut if needed.
-That's it, enjoy !
NB : If your airport elevation is 0 ft (as the default setting), you still have to change the altitude to 50 ft for example with the arrows and then go back to 0 ft otherwise the airport elevation setting won't be took into account. Same process for the wind speed.
